Abstract

Techniques involving a wireless user device adapted to operate in a carrier network, and associated with a private organization having a private communication network which is not part of the carrier network, are described. The wireless user device gains wireless access via the carrier network and communicates, via the carrier network, with other wireless user devices in a push-to-talk (PTT) voice communication session. The PTT voice communication session is delivered via a carrier processing element of the carrier network, where voice communications of the PTT voice communication session are routed and processed through a private processing element of the private communication network. The voice communications from the wireless user device are assigned and communicated with a generic identifier of the private organization instead of a user identifier of the wireless user device.
